Canterbury Tales: Seventeen Tales and the General Prologue Synopsis

This Norton Critical Edition includes: The medieval masterpiece's most popular tales, including-new to the Third Edition-The Man of Law's Prologue and Tale and The Second Nun's Prologue and Tale. Extensive marginal glosses, explanatory footnotes, a preface and a guide to Chaucer's language by V. A. Kolve and Glending Olson. Sources and analogues arranged by tale. Fourteen critical essays, eight of them new to the Third Edition. A Chronology, a Short Glossary and a Selected Bibliography.
